Exclusive: Christopher Holland on Warriors' return
Worcester Warriors will play professional rugby again, after being admitted in to the RFU's new second tier.
The club's chairman reflects in detail how after years of negotiations, they came to this position, and are close to announcing playing staff 'by the end of the month'.
Christopher Holland tells 麻豆社 Hereford & Worcester's Sports Editor Trevor Owens the financial challenges they've overcome, and how he hopes, within five years, Worcester Warriors will return to the Premiership.
